The Disney stars are coming to the singing competition this week which picks 'Billboard No. 1' as the new theme.

AceShowbiz - "American Idol" producers are trying to lure younger audience by welcoming Disney stars Miley Cyrus, Joe Jonas and Demi Lovato to the show. Miley for one, is going to be the guest mentor for the Top 11 finalists this week and appear again on the result show to perform her hit "When I Look at You".

Miley was supposed to mentor in "teen idols" week before the theme was changed to "Billboard No. 1". This theme has been used previously with the contestants consulting Billboard magazine chart guru Fred Bronson. This season, Fred is back. The addition of Miley is also a good platform to promote her latest movie "The Last Song" which will hit U.S. theaters on March 31.

While Miley will appear on both March 23 and 24, Joe and Demi will only invade the stage the second day. These two, who date off stage, will perform their duet "Make a Wave" which is part of Disney's Friends for Change campaign. Joe was one of the guest judges on this season's audition in Dallas.

Taking the baton from Miley Cyrus next week is Usher.
